摘要
Particle resuspension from surfaces is ubiquitous and plays a key role in a number of natural and industrial processes. The process of particle detachment from the wall includes particle-wall adhesion, turbulence-particle interaction and other physical mechanisms, and the study of particle resuspension process is of great significance for predicting the resuspension rate of particles and developing the particle removal technology, but so far there is still no unified theory that describes the exact process of particle detachment from the wall. In this paper, high-speed photography experiments are carried out on the re-suspension process of spherical individual particles, and the phenomenon of turbulence-induced random oscillation of particles when they are detached from the wall is observed; the relationship between the frequency of particles’ oscillation and particle size is investigated, and the smaller the size of particles is, the larger the frequency of the oscillation is; the dimensionless number describing the motion of particles. © 2024 Science Press.
